2331 W Hampden Ave # 130, Englewood, CO 80110, United States
7601 S Peoria Cir, Englewood, CO 80112, United States
12526 E Jamison Pl # 600, Englewood, CO 80112, United States
7761 S Peoria St, Englewood, CO 80112, United States
12760 E Control Tower Rd, Englewood, CO 80112, United States
7839 S Peoria St, Englewood, CO 80112, United States
7161 S Peoria St, Englewood, CO 80112, United States
7822 S Wheeling Ct, Englewood, CO 80112, United States
20 Honeck St, Englewood, NJ 07631, United States